The average journey time from Newcastle to Windsor & Eton Central by train is 5 hours 37 minutes, although on the fastest services it can take just 4 hours 10 minutes. You'll usually find 61 trains per day travelling the 244 miles (393 km) between these two destinations. You'll need to make 2 changes along the way to Windsor & Eton Central. You'll be travelling with London North Eastern Railway, Great Western Railway or Lumo on your way to Windsor & Eton Central, as these are the main rail operators on this route.
